PROFILE: A General Code for Fitting Ion Beam Analysis Spectra
Abstract
A general program for analyzing energy distributions of particles scattered in ion beam experiments has been developed. This program uses numerical integration methods to model elastic scattering and nuclear reaction spectra from known cross sections, energy loss data and assumed depth concentration profiles of surface constituents. Direct comparison of the predicted and experimental distributions yields detailed, quantitative information about these depth concentration profiles in a complicated surface. The program is capable of analyzing all hydrogen or helium ion elastically scattered distributions and the (d,p) nuclear reaction peaks due to carbon, nitrogen, and oxygen. Analysis of the elemental concentration profiles of the surfaces of three different samples is discussed.
